Krunal Pandya Remains Hopeful After Exclusion from India’s Afghanistan T20I Squad
Krunal Pandya expressed hope for a return to international cricket after being left out of India's T20I squad for the series against Afghanistan. The matches are scheduled for September 13, 15, and 17 in New Delhi.
